The MHT-CET has no maximum age requirement. Candidates must have passed the 12th grade or an equivalent test from a recognised board or university with Physics, Chemistry, and Mathematics as their required courses. The minimum aggregate score for general category applicants in the 12th-grade test was 50%; the minimal score for those in the SC, ST, and OBC categories was 45%.

The table below shows the top BTech colleges in Pune that accept MHT CET score along with their total tuition fees:
| College Name | Total Tuition Fees |
|---|---|
| COEP Pune | INR 75,000 |
| MIT WPU | INR 10 Lacs - INR 14 lakh |
| Army Institute of Technology | INR 7 lakh |
| DY Patil Institute of Technology | INR 4 lakh |
| DY Patil College of Engineering | INR 5 lakh |
| Vishwakarma Institute of Technology | INR 7 lakh |

Candidates can refer to the table given below to check out the past years’ trends of COEP Pune for several courses across OBC category:
| Course | 2021 | 2022 | 2023 |
|---|---|---|---|
| B.Tech. in Civil Engineering | 97.21 | 97.23 | 98.08 |
| B.Tech. in Mechanical Engineering | 97.81 | 98.69 | 98.86 |
| B.Tech. in Electrical Engineering | 98.46 | 98.86 | 99.07 |
| B.Tech. in Electronics and Telecommunication Engineering | 99.34 | 99.35 | 99.66 |
| B.Tech. in Instrumentation and Control Engineering | 98.29 | 98.65 | 98.89 |
| B.Tech. in Metallurgical Engineering | 94.47 | 93.18 | 96.9 |
| B.Tech.8 in Computer Engineering | 99.67 | 99.73 | 99.81 |
| B.Tech. in Robotics and Artificial Intelligence | – / – | – / – | 99.56 |

The MHT CET counselling process, a pivotal phase for aspiring candidates, unfolds seamlessly through three rounds, all conducted online via the Centralized Admission Process (CAP). This modernized approach streamlines the entire seat allocation procedure, enhancing accessibility and efficiency for candidates. To access the MHT CET seat allotment result for the year 2024, individuals are required to provide their MHT CET 2024 application ID and password, adding an extra layer of security and verification to the process.
